Nals Salary

As of April 2026, the average annual salary for employees at Nals in the United States is $85,966. This translates to an approximate hourly wage of $41. Salaries at Nals typically range from $75,150 to $98,393 annually, reflecting the diverse roles and experience levels within the company.

About Nals
NALS was established in 1929 and is headquartered in Tulsa, Oklahoma. The organization is an association for legal professionals, providing training, certification, and support for Accredited Legal Professionals, Professional Legal Secretaries, and Professional Paralegals.

What Is the Cost of Living Near Indianapolis?

Understanding the cost of living near Indianapolis is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Nals.
Indianapolis' Cost of Living Index is approximately 83.5 (16.5% less expensive than US average; 7.8% less than IN average). State capital, affordable housing, growing downtown. IndyGo bus. When planning your budget based on a salary from Nals,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$950 - $1,400+ A significant portion of Nals sal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$140 - $230 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$60 (IndyGo monthly pass)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$380 - $560 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$350 - $650+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$360 - $670+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$2,240 - $3,510+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.

3. What are the highest paying jobs at Nals?

The higher-paying job at Nals, according to our data, include General Counsel (avg. $303,237 per year), Manager, Member Services (avg. $140,053 per year), and Regional Director (avg. $100,624 per year). Pay for these roles reflects significant responsibility, specialized skills and experience.
